 1. Stitch Fix







I've been hearing about Stitch Fix for a long time now, and even checked it out on line a while ago.  Finally I decided to test it out for myself.  The idea of having some clothing picked out and sent to my home - and especially that they were different and fresh ideas from what I always pick for myself - really appealed to me.  And I will say I was pleasantly surprised. I have heard that over time the items they send are better suited to you because they take your feedback and use it when selecting things for you next time. 



This is the shirt that I know I am keeping.  I like the print and fit, so this one is a no-brainer.

There are two more items I am still debating and two items that are going back.  
I liked this experience so much, I can hardly wait to schedule my next Stitch Fix!
